Benue Killings: Wike’s N200m Donation Shows ‘Crass Duplicity’ – APC

The All Progressives Congress, Rivers State chapter has criticised Governor Nyesom Wike for donating N200m to the Benue State government over the herdsmen crisis.

Recall that during a visit to Benue on Wednesday, governor Wike donated N200 million to internally displaced persons in the state following attacks by herdsmen in the state

But reacting on Thursday, Chris Finebone, Rivers APC Publicity Secretary, said it was shocking that the governor will donate such an amount of money in Benue, and ignored victims of killings in Rivers state.

“The APC is shocked to know that whereas victims of killings and criminality in various parts of Rivers State are licking their wounds and wondering where help will come from, the Rivers State Governor, Nyesom Wike, has gone to visit and donate N200 million of Rivers State to victims of killings in Benue State,” Finebone said.

“We recall that beyond highly politicised … visits to Omoku recently, Gov. Nyesom Wike has completely ignored killings in various parts of Rivers State, especially in the local government area of his PDP national chairman, Andoni.

“The governor has neither mentioned nor visited Ajakajak and other Andoni villages where several persons have been gruesomely killed up till January, 2017.

“Why has the governor not gone to visit victims of killings in Rivers State and donate to their welfare, but chose to travel to distant Benue State to display crass duplicity?

“APC demands an answer from Gov. Wike.”

Reacting, the state Publicity Secretary of the PDP, Mr. Samuel Nwanosike, said the governor only showed brotherly love to the governor and people of Benue state.

While accusing the APC of trying to gain cheap political point, Nwanosike maintained that Wike had visited the families of those who lost their lives in the New Year Day killings in Rivers State.
